The Demoniacs is a fantastic film. I have no idea how much is cut, hopefully not too much. The hardcore inserts on the region 1 disc add absolutely nothing to the film.
According to Melonfarmers-54 seconds:

UK: Passed 18 after 54s of BBFC cuts for:
2004 Redemption/Salvation R0 DVD
The BBFC commented :

Cuts required to remove an image of rape and accompanying images of sexualised nudity which further eroticise the sexual violence.
